Uruguayan vs Immigrants from Lebanon Child Poverty Among Boys Under 16 Correlation Chart
The stat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 143,820,486 people shows a slight positive correlation between the proportion of Uruguayans and poverty level among boys under the age of 16 in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.067 and weighted average of 16.4%. Similarly, the stat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 214,958,093 people shows a significant positive correlation between the proportion of Immigrants from Lebanon and poverty level among boys under the age of 16 in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.669 and weighted average of 17.0%, a difference of 3.7%.
